I recently prepared for the Genesys Cloud Architect Certification, and my biggest recommendation is to focus on understanding how Architect components work together in real-world call flows rather than trying to memorize individual features.
Here are the areas I would spend the most time on:
- Inbound Call Flows
- Digital Bot and Voice Bot integration
- Menus, Tasks, and Reusable Tasks
- Decision actions and branching logic
- Data Actions and API integrations
- Variables and Expressions
- Looping and Error Handling
- Call Routing and Queue Transfers
- User Input and Data Collection
- Common Architect best practices and troubleshooting scenarios
One thing that helped me significantly was creating and testing complete flows in a Genesys Cloud environment. Building flows yourself helps you understand dependencies, variable scope, error paths, and routing behavior much better than reading documentation alone.
Make Full Use of the Free Practice Exam
In my opinion, the free practice exam is one of the most valuable preparation tools available.
A few tips:
- Don't focus only on your score.
- Use the results to identify knowledge gaps.
- Treat every topic covered in the practice exam as an important study area.
- Pay attention to the number of questions per topic because the actual exam often emphasizes topics in a similar proportion.
- For every question, make sure you understand:
- Why the correct answer is correct.
- Why the other options are incorrect.
- Continuously update your personal study notes based on what you learn from the practice exam.
My personal rule is:
Don't stop when you know the right answer. Stop when you know exactly why the other answers are wrong.
Recommended Study Formula
Official Learning Path + Genesys Help Documentation + Hands-on Architect Configuration + Free Practice Exam
If you can confidently explain the purpose of each Architect action and build a complete flow from start to finish without relying on documentation, you'll be in a strong position for the exam.
